Corps of Military Police Record

Surname:Sidney
Initials:J
Rank:Private
Army Number:5215
Notes:Army Cyclist Corps serving with No.4 Dismounted Traffic Control Coy. MFP. Awarded the 1915 Star, Victory and War Medals. first served abroad (2b) Gallipoli, 17/7/15. Later served in the Northumberland Fusiliers No. 75204. No. 4 Traffic Control Unit was an MFP unit supplemented by Army Cyclist Corps officers and Privates.
Decoration Record:
Decoration: Military Medal (London Gazette: 30312 Page: 10034 Sept. 28, 1917)
Citation: Immediate award. War Diary WO 95/409 4 Dismounted Traffic Control Unit Mobile Police: 14/8/17 Coxyde heavily shelled, two bursting in the officers billets, not casualties. The following NCO's and man displayed great courage and devotion to duty, remaining on their posts directing traffic during incessant shell fire until relieved, A/Cpl Lay, L/Cpl Todd and Pte Sidney. Forwarded recommendation for immediate Military Medals to these three men.22/8/17 Under the authority delegated by the F M Commander in Chief the army commander has awarded the Military Medal to P/1262 Q/Cpl Lay, 20359 L/Cpl Todd J, 5215 Pte Sidney J.
Decoration: Silver War Badge (London Gazette: WO 329/3152 Page: O/4961/1 Nov. 8, 1919)
Citation: Badge No. B331640. Enlisted 14/8/14, Discharged 30/10/19, Para 392 xvi KR. Served abroad.
